The Lodge is located within The National Stud on Newmarket’s Station Road, offering a dining experience surrounded by the unique setting of a working thoroughbred stud farm. It’s a distinctive spot for those looking to combine a meal with a glimpse into the world of horse breeding and equestrian heritage.
The café’s setting is designed to complement its location within the stud grounds. Large windows and outdoor seating provide views of the surrounding paddocks and greenery, creating a relaxed environment for diners. The space is well-suited to those visiting the stud or looking for a tranquil spot to enjoy a meal or coffee away from the town centre.
The menu at The Lodge focuses on a straightforward café-style offering, with breakfast, lunch, and light bites available. Guests can expect a selection of freshly prepared dishes, including sandwiches, salads, and pastries, alongside hot and cold drinks. The emphasis is on simple, satisfying food made with care, suitable for a casual meal or a quick refreshment stop during a visit to The National Stud.
